It is possible to use Excel to solve Sudoku.
I used mainly Excel Functions and just a little VBA to make it work. I just press one key and the answer comes up. It works for most of the puzzles from gentle to tough(categorized by LA Times). For the diabolical puzzle, it needs some more steps. -- Message posted via OfficeKB.com http://www.officekb.com/Uwe/Forums.a...tions/200801/1 |
